Hi my name is Stephanie Lewis and I’m nineteen years old. I hold a BTech in Public Services and I’m doing a CCDL level 2 in education and childcare with Triangle Training. I also have a level one football-coaching award, CSLA award and silver duke of Edinburgh award.  I started with the Reccy rangers in January as a Street sports assistant and have so far been enjoying my job alot. I have been doing alot of work within schools in Shrewsbury, delivering afterschool sessions. I have been working out and about in Shrewsbury at places such as Moston Road Rec, in Sundorne and at Gains Park Rec, putting on sporting activities such as football, hockey and cricket for local children. As well as this I have been going out to places such as Ford, Westbury, Harlescott, and Monkmoor in the school holidays delivering 2-hour play sessions for children in these areas. Overall I like doing my job and have learnt a lot of new skills such as working with children and young people, new coaching skills and also driving the van. During December to February we have been busy consulting with young people throughout the Borough gathering important information on play from children, young people and adults. We had two seperate questionnaires and there was a chance of winning either an ipod shuffle or nintendo ds. The consultation has now closed and we’re happy to announce the winners of the draw-

The winner of the ipod shuffle is William Lewis age 10 from Bayston Hill and the winner of the Nintendo DS is Adam Pardoe age 16 from Sundorne. The results of the consultation will be published here shortly.

On Friday 23 February 2007  10 -3pm Upton Lane BMX track will be having a spruce-up. A crack team from RAF Cosford will be coming along to get rid of the litter and cut back the undergrowth. A big thank you to Phil Whittall from the Sundorne Community Church for arranging this. If you are in the area please come along and help. During half term the reccy rangers had a visit from The BIG Lottery as the project is being highlighted as good practice throughout the West Midlands Region. Our second van is about ready to hit the road. We will be providing Street Sports for 11-16 year olds and as soon as I have pictures of the van I will post it to this site.

The Reccy Ranger play van, a partnership of Shrewsbury and Atcham Borough Council, Shropshire County Council, SureStart, and Through the Doorway to Healthy Living provides an innovative play project for children and young people in Shrewsbury. It has just completed its second successful year.
